Why this must be read:
Aziraphale and Crowley miniaturized and perched on Fraser's shoulders is, in itself, a hilarious image, and one adorable enough to make fuzzy baby animals flail and squee and possibly set up a Cute Human Overload site. IMHO.
But from there it just gets funnier and more adorable, as the angel and the demon bicker, Fraser is confused and tempted, and RayK is concerned at finding his partner having yet another weird thing where it's like he's talking to somebody else in the middle of their conversation.
"Are you insulting the uniform?" Enormous blue eyes were regarding Crowley curiously.
"No, Fraser, I'm not insulting the uniform." This voice, nasal and distinctly annoyed, one had to assume was Kowalski. Aziraphale didn't trust his balance enough to lean out and take a look across Fraser to confirm it. "Is this like that thing where you say 'hi' to a woman and she thinks you're calling her fat? 'Cause I gotta admit, I'm not seeing how 'pizza, buddy?' comes across as an insult."
